The Unique Value of Live Learning
Live learning offers distinct advantages over recorded educational content. The ability to ask questions and receive answers in real time addresses learner confusion immediately, preventing the frustration that leads to disengagement. Real-time interaction allows instructors to gauge understanding through chat reactions, polls, and direct questions, adjusting pace and emphasis accordingly. The scheduled nature of live sessions creates accountability, motivating learners to attend and participate rather than procrastinate.
When you discover livestream education, you encounter learning experiences that feel personal despite serving potentially thousands of viewers simultaneously. A instructor who reads and answers chat questions, acknowledges participants by name, and incorporates audience input into the lesson creates a sense of individual attention that recorded content lacks. This engagement, combined with the social presence of fellow learners in chat, produces an environment more conducive to sustained learning than solitary video consumption.
Subjects and Formats in Educational Streaming
Educational livestreaming spans an enormous range of subjects. Technology and programming streams teach coding languages, web development, data science, and cybersecurity, often with live coding demonstrations that show the problem-solving process in real time. Language learning streams offer conversation practice, grammar lessons, and cultural context, with chat participation enabling immediate practice. Academic streams cover mathematics, sciences, humanities, and social sciences, with some educators broadcasting university lectures to global audiences.
Practical skill streams teach cooking, fitness, art, music, and crafts through live demonstrations where viewers follow along. Professional development streams cover business skills, marketing, leadership, and career advancement. Study-with-me streams provide structured focus time where learners work alongside a host and community, leveraging social accountability. Interactive Teaching Techniques
Effective educational livestreaming employs specific techniques to maximize interactivity and learning. Q&A segments, integrated throughout the stream rather than reserved for the end, keep learners engaged and address confusion as it arises. Live polls test understanding and let instructors adjust based on results. Screen sharing and live demonstrations show processes as they unfold, with the ability to highlight, annotate, and explain in real time.
Breakout activities, where viewers attempt exercises and share results in chat, create active learning within the stream format. Code-along sessions, where viewers write code simultaneously with the instructor, combine demonstration with practice. When you discover livestream education techniques, the most effective instructors treat the chat as a co-teacher, using audience questions and responses to shape the lesson dynamically rather than delivering a fixed lecture regardless of learner needs.
Accessibility and Global Reach
Livestream education dramatically expands access to learning. A single broadcast can reach learners in locations where quality instruction in a subject is unavailable. Cost barriers fall when free livestreams provide education that would otherwise require expensive courses or enrollment. Learners with mobility limitations, geographic isolation, or scheduling constraints that prevent in-person attendance can participate in live educational experiences from anywhere.
Captioning and translation tools further enhance accessibility. Automated captions serve deaf and hard-of-hearing learners and those who process text more effectively than audio. Real-time translation, increasingly capable through AI, allows learners to follow courses delivered in languages they are still mastering. Building Learning Communities
Educational livestreaming builds communities of learners who support each others progress. Discord servers, forums, and social media groups extend learning beyond the live session, providing spaces for questions, discussion, and collaboration between broadcasts. Regular attendees form study groups, share resources, and celebrate each others achievements. These communities enhance learning outcomes by providing peer support that complements instructor guidance.
Instructors who actively cultivate learning communities multiply the impact of their streams. By designating discussion spaces, encouraging peer interaction, and recognizing community contributions, they create environments where learning continues beyond the scheduled broadcast. Challenges in Educational Livestreaming
Educational livestreaming faces specific challenges. Maintaining learner attention in a medium full of distractions requires engaging delivery and well-paced content. Managing large chat volumes during popular educational streams can make individual question answering impractical, requiring strategies like curated Q&A segments or teaching assistant support. Assessment and verification of learning remain difficult in open, free livestream formats, though complementary tools and platforms can address this.
Technical requirements, while lower than for in-person production, still present barriers for some educators and learners. Reliable internet, appropriate software, and basic equipment are prerequisites that not everyone has. Institutional and Professional Education
Beyond individual creators, institutions and professionals increasingly use livestreaming for education. Universities broadcast lectures, host virtual open days, and conduct online seminars. Corporate training programs use live streams for remote employee development. Professional associations stream conference sessions, making industry events accessible to members worldwide. Government agencies and NGOs use livestreams for public education on health, safety, and civic topics.
These institutional applications bring different expectations and standards than creator-driven educational streams. Production quality, content accuracy, and learner support often demand greater investment. However, the fundamental benefits of live interactivity and broad access apply equally. The Future of Educational Livestreaming
Educational livestreaming continues to evolve with technology. AI-assisted personalization could adapt lessons in real time based on individual learner responses. Virtual and augmented reality could enable immersive educational experiences where learners manipulate objects, visit historical sites, or conduct virtual experiments alongside live instruction. Integration with formal credentialing systems could provide recognition for livestream learning that currently lacks official acknowledgment.
